On 10.09.2018 15:41, Kevin Wolf wrote:
> Am 29.06.2018 um 14:40 hat Denis Plotnikov geschrieben:
>> Fixes the problem of ide request appearing when the BDS is in
>> the "drained section".
>>
>> Without the patch the request can come and be processed by the main
>> event loop, as the ide requests are processed by the main event loop
>> and the main event loop doesn't stop when its context is in the
>> "drained section".
>> The request execution is postponed until the end of "drained section".
>>
>> The patch doesn't modify ide specific code, as well as any other
>> device code. Instead, it modifies the infrastructure of asynchronous
>> Block Backend requests, in favor of postponing the requests arisen
>> when in "drained section" to remove the possibility of request appearing
>> for all the infrastructure clients.
>>
>> This approach doesn't make vCPU processing the request wait untill
>> the end of request processing.
>>
>> Signed-off-by: Denis Plotnikov <dplotnikov@virtuozzo.com>
> 
> I generally agree with the idea that requests should be queued during a
> drained section. However, I think there are a few fundamental problems
> with the implementation in this series:
> 
> 1) aio_disable_external() is already a layering violation and we'd like
>     to get rid of it (by replacing it with a BlockDevOps callback from
>     BlockBackend to the devices), so adding more functionality there
>     feels like a step in the wrong direction.
> 
> 2) Only blk_aio_* are fixed, while we also have synchronous public
>     interfaces (blk_pread/pwrite) as well as coroutine-based ones
>     (blk_co_*). They need to be postponed as well.
Good point! Thanks!
> 
>     blk_co_preadv/pwritev() are the common point in the call chain for
>     all of these variants, so this is where the fix needs to live.
Using the common point might be a good idea, but in case aio requests we 
also have to mane completions which out of the scope of 
blk_co_p(read|write)v:

static void blk_aio_write_entry(void *opaque) {
     ...
     rwco->ret = blk_co_pwritev(...);

     blk_aio_complete(acb);
     ...
}

This makes the difference.
I would suggest adding waiting until "drained_end" is done on the 
synchronous read/write at blk_prw
 
                               >
> 3) Within a drained section, you want requests from other users to be
>     blocked, but not your own ones (essentially you want exclusive
>     access). We don't have blk_drained_begin/end() yet, so this is not
>     something to implement right now, but let's keep this requirement in
>     mind and choose a design that allows this.
There is an idea to distinguish the requests that should be done without 
respect to "drained section" by using a flag in BdrvRequestFlags. The 
requests with a flag set should be processed anyway.
> 
> I believe the whole logic should be kept local to BlockBackend, and
> blk_root_drained_begin/end() should be the functions that start queuing
> requests or let queued requests resume.
> 
> As we are already in coroutine context in blk_co_preadv/pwritev(), after
> checking that blk->quiesce_counter > 0, we can enter the coroutine
> object into a list and yield. blk_root_drained_end() calls aio_co_wake()
> for each of the queued coroutines. This should be all that we need to
> manage.
In my understanding by using brdv_drained_begin/end we want to protect a 
certain BlockDriverState from external access but not the whole 
BlockBackend which may involve using a number of BlockDriverState-s.
I though it because we could possibly change a backing file for some 
BlockDriverState. And for the time of changing we need to prevent 
external access to it but keep the io going.
By using blk_root_drained_begin/end() we put to "drained section" all 
the BlockDriverState-s linked to that root.
Does it have to be so?
